[ ] Badge up at the new turnstiles! Quick heads-up: Foxmere HQ just finished a big turnstile upgrade in the main lobby, so the gates look fancier than the ones in your welcome video. Tap your badge flat on the glass panel — no swiping, that's the old system. If the gate flashes amber, step back and tap again; it's just recalibrating. Your badge should be active from day one, but if the reader sulks, use the keypad with the code below.

door code, tajof-kageg: bdg-QVDCE-3

// Encoding sniffing for user-uploaded text files in Saltgrass.
// We check BOM first, then a capped statistical pass (8 KB max)
// to avoid unbounded reads on hostile uploads. Ambiguous files
// fall back to this constant rather than guessing, which closed
// the smuggling vector flagged in the last audit. Fixed as of the
// build noted below.

trace token, bawif-tajof: htk14_21e308fc7b4137

Runbook: the Tollgate rate-parity checker polls partner channels every 15 minutes and flags deviations above the tolerance threshold. Plugin authors must register a comparator hook before the scan phase; hooks registered later are silently skipped. Rate-limit your outbound lookups to avoid throttling. Your plugin inherits the checker's runtime settings, which are as follows.

settings of fahag-haduf:
[ulaox]
port = 8443
region = south-2
host = ulaox.lumiccorp.internal
timeout_ms = 500
retries = 8

## Deployment

Snapshotter for the Driftpane UI runs as part of the release gate. Build the baseline image once per release branch; do not regenerate mid-cycle. Failed snapshot diffs block promotion — no overrides without sign-off. Rollback: repoint the gate at the previous baseline tag and rerun. CI nodes need the headless renderer package preinstalled; the deploy script checks for it and aborts otherwise. The gate reads its configuration at startup, and the current production values are listed below.

config for yahof-tajop:
zorath:
  pin: 7493
  metrics_host: metrics.zorath.tolvaqsys.internal
  tenant: praiel
  seal: seal_fd9cd4f1